This spot is slammin'. Great variety and pricing for the various Asian bites they offer. Amazing location literally right out the NE Jefferson Street L train station exit.I had the meat lumpia, chicken & shrimp dumplings, and fried wontons with peanuts and hot oil. All cooked to perfection by Chef Nat Nat.Also got a free dessert taro bun for posting on insta.Hit up this spot ASAP... You might even catch some live music on the corner one night. It's a great place to fuel up before your night out in Bushwick or even better for afterwards when you're feeling niceeeeee before heading home.@RonGejon
August 06 · Ron GejonGood food. Cheap and smaller portions, fills a late night niche that's lacking.Had a recent experience where I had to wait 45 minutes for my food. Don't think it'd normally be the case it seems like they had gotten a late start but I wish they had turned me away instead of making me wait 45 minutes after taking my order. Guy was nice about it but it was not a fun experience and left a bad taste in my mouth.
